Output 14e565592ca00a4fc86e6f45fa1caabff9c3b8659e761e36851357bcc7a1e004:0

value
826690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8a923707d25729f71a7c703fd4cbc75e5cfa873 OP_EQUAL
address
3MScVvXLPrpayrFcxu16Z89ocekXB1tJbE
transaction
14e565592ca00a4fc86e6f45fa1caabff9c3b8659e761e36851357bcc7a1e004
confirmations
145792
spent
true